首页> 外文会议>Theoretical aspects of computing - ICTAC 2011 >Formal Verification of a Lock-Free Stack with Hazard Pointers
【24h】

Formal Verification of a Lock-Free Stack with Hazard Pointers

机译:带有危险指针的无锁堆栈的形式验证

获取原文
获取原文并翻译 | 示例

摘要

A significant problem of lock-free concurrent data structures in an environment without garbage collection is to ensure safe memory reclamation of objects that are removed from the data structure. An elegant solution to this problem is Michael's hazard pointers method. The formal verification of concurrent algorithms with hazard pointers is yet challenging. This work presents a mechanized proof of the major correctness and progress aspects of a lock-free stack with hazard pointers.
机译:在没有垃圾回收的环境中,无锁并发数据结构的一个重要问题是确保从数据结构中删除的对象的安全内存回收。一个很好的解决方案是Michael的危害指标方法。用危险指针对并发算法进行正式验证仍然具有挑战性。这项工作提供了带有危险指示器的无锁堆栈主要正确性和进展方面的机械化证明。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号